It's been a long way from home for this little girl, carefully packing her suitcase well over 60 years ago. Born in Germany of a French mother and an English father who joined the British diplomatic service to see the world, we did indeed see the world: from Germany to Los Angeles; Port au Prince, Haiti during the time of Papa Doc; tiny Barbados (13 by 7 miles); Mbabane, Swaziland (where's that?!); Ankara, Turkey; full circle back to Germany where I had my first full-time job at 22 working at the British Bookshop in Frankfurt. From Haiti, age 11, I peeled off from my parents and followed my big sister to a convent boarding school in England. I spent a year in France at the University of Montpellier, followed by four at UEA (University of East Anglia) in Norwich, England studying Comparative Literature with French Honors. A year after that, I came to Pennsylvania to visit my best friend from Montpellier and married her brother six months later. Still happily married forty-plus years later! We drove across country in 1983 and eventually settled in Long Beach, California. After careers ranging from hotel concierge to kindergarten teacher, taking time out to mother our beautiful daughter,
I began studying yoga and meditation in 2005.
